Irrgang in debate on Eurocrisis: 'The current approach isn’t working’

SP Member of Parliament Ewout Irrgang, who will stand down at the coming election, participated today in a debate on the eurocrisis and expressed strong criticisms of the current approach to a crisis which is increasingly out of control. Irrgang, an economist, argued that the European austerity policies are not working, because the lowering of wages and social payments in almost all European countries is leading to shrinking economies. The Greek economy has experienced years of such negative growth, and has shrunk since the outbreak of the crisis by some 20%. This means that the level of debt as a proportion of Gross Domestic Product (GDP) has increased, further reducing the chances of a full repayment of debts.

Van Bommel: 'Immigration minister’s asylum policy is totally unsuited to purpose’

The Council of State today ruled that Immigration and Asylum Minister Gerd Leers has taken insufficient account of the dangers that westernised Somalis run in their country of origin. The judgement follows an earlier ruling that Somalis cannot be subject to deportation, as the murderous group known as Al Shabaab continues to control large swathes of the country. ‘The minister is of the opinion that Somalis would be best returning to their country voluntarily,’ says SP Member of Parliament Harry van Bommel. ‘He will grant them emergency relief only if they agree to do this. This of course leads to their going back “voluntarily”, but with a knife at their throats.’

Then and Now: Accession of Romania and Bulgaria to the EU

Romania and Bulgaria should never in fact have been admitted to the European Union five years ago. The European Commission did not consider that democracy in either land was sufficiently strongly established and there was ‘a lack of sustainability and irreversibility in the process of change’ in the two former Eastern bloc states.

Defection of Afghan police officers: Van Bommel wants an explanation

SP Member of Parliament Harry van Bommel is demanding an explanation from the Foreign Minister regarding the defection to the Taliban of an Afghan Police Commandant and his unit. Van Bommel does not believe that the same action on the part of Dutch-trained police officers can be ruled out.
